Karen Hildebrand, Editor in Chief
Karen Hildebrand is Vice President-Editorial for all dance publications and websites of Dance Media (Dance Magazine, Dance Teacher, Dance Spirit, Pointe and Dance Retailer News). She first became a dance education advocate as Education Editor for Dance Magazine and Dance Magazine College Guide. Joe Sullivan, Managing Editor
Joe started out in the dance world as a fact checker with Dance Magazine eight years ago. In the years since, he’s worked as a copy editor for all of DanceMedia’s publications, seen many amazing performances and helped edit two dance books: Shoot Me While I’m Happy, a tap dance memoir by Jane Goldberg, and American Ballet Theatre’s The Healthy Dancer: ABT Guidelines for Dancer Health. Kristin Schwab, Associate Editor
Kristin Schwab grew up in the Twin Cities as a competition kid, turned bunhead, turned modern dancer. She graduated cum laude from New York University’s Tisch School of the Arts with a BFA in Dance and Journalism. Kristin has taught ballet at the Joffrey NY summer program, has danced with Minnesota Dance Theatre and currently dances with James Martin and Summation Dance Company. Emily Giacalone, Art Director
Emily Giacalone earned a BFA in Communication Design (majoring in Illustration) from Pratt Institute. She got her start in magazine design with George Magazine and has worked on a variety of publications including Vogue, Four Seasons, Show People, Pilates Style, Pointe and Dance Retailer News.
